2007 Citroen C4 vs. 1992 Fiat Vivace

To start off, 2007 Citroen C4 is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Fiat Vivace.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Fiat Vivace would be higher. At 1,997 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Citroen C4 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Citroen C4 (181 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 1992 Fiat Vivace. (64 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Citroen C4 should accelerate faster than 1992 Fiat Vivace.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Citroen C4 weights approximately 528 kg more than 1992 Fiat Vivace.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Citroen C4 (180 Nm @ 7000 RPM) has 78 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Fiat Vivace. (102 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2007 Citroen C4 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Fiat Vivace.
